Hungry again shortly after eating?

It may not always be about how much you ate.

When insulin resistance is present, your body may not respond to insulin effectively, which can affect how glucose is used for energy. This can contribute to frequent hunger, cravings, energy crashes, and difficulty managing weight.

The good news is that daily habits matter. Balanced meals, adequate protein, regular movement, consistent sleep, and avoiding long gaps between meals can support healthier metabolic function.

Beetroot Poha Recipe for Fertility & Hormonal Health.

Ingredients:

👉🏻1 cup poha (washed and soaked)
👉🏻1 tbsp oil
👉🏻½ tsp cumin seeds
👉🏻½ tsp mustard seeds
👉🏻A few curry leaves
👉🏻¼ cup peanuts
👉🏻¼ cup grated beetroot
👉🏻2 tsp grated fresh coconut
👉🏻Salt and black pepper to taste
👉🏻Lemon juice and chopped green chilli for garnish

Method:

✅Heat 1 tbsp oil in a pan.
Add cumin seeds, mustard seeds, and curry leaves. Let them splutter for 20 seconds.
Add peanuts and roast until lightly golden.

✅Stir in the grated beetroot and sauté for 2–3 minutes until slightly soft. Add grated coconut, salt, and black pepper. Mix well.

✅Add the soaked poha and gently toss until everything is well combined. Turn off the heat and garnish with fresh lemon juice and chopped green chilli. Serve warm.

Beetroot Poha is a simple, nutrient-rich breakfast that supports hormonal balance and fertility. Beetroot provides folate and antioxidants, peanuts add healthy fats and protein, coconut offers good fats, while poha gives sustained energy.

Together, these ingredients nourish your body, support healthy ovulation, and help create a hormone-friendly start to the day

Painful, heavy periods are often dismissed as “normal,” but they could be a sign of adenomyosis.

This condition occurs when the tissue that normally lines the uterus grows into the muscular wall of the uterus, leading to severe cramps, heavy bleeding, pelvic pain, bloating, and discomfort during intimacy.

Ignoring these symptoms can affect your daily life and, in some cases, your fertility. Your body is always communicating with you don't ignore the signs. Early diagnosis and the right lifestyle support can make a meaningful difference.

Iron deficiency is more common than many women realize, especially during the reproductive years.

When your body lacks enough iron, it may show signs like severe hair fall, breathlessness, brain fog, dizziness, poor concentration, pale eyelids, or even unusual cravings for ice.

These symptoms can affect your overall well-being and may also impact fertility by reducing oxygen delivery throughout the body.

If you're planning a pregnancy, don't ignore these warning signs. A simple CBC and ferritin test can help assess your iron levels.

Early diagnosis and proper lifestyle will support both your health and your fertility journey.
